Aluminium Rivet Nuts are versatile fasteners used in a wide range of applications across various industries. These nuts are made of high-quality aluminium and are designed to provide a reliable and durable fastening solution. They are easy to install and can be used in materials such as thin sheet metal, plastic, and composite materials. Aluminium Rivet Nuts are corrosion-resistant, making them suitable for both indoor and outdoor use. They come in various sizes and styles to suit different needs and are an excellent choice for those looking for a cost-effective and efficient fastening solution.

4. How well do rivet nuts work?
Rivet nuts are easy-to-install, reliable fasteners that can provide strong load-bearing threads into weak or thin gauge materials such as castings, housings, panels, tubes, and extrusions. Additionally, because of their wide grip range tolerance, rivet nuts can be installed into a variety of material thicknesses.
